June 2002 /PRNewswire/ -- Pioneer Electronics (USA) Inc. today announced its DigitaLibrary home networking product will begin a beta test program with 100 consumers next month, prior to a national commercial launch scheduled for later this year. The new DigitaLibrary will be powered by National Semiconductor (NYSE:NSM) and offer support for Windows Media Audio and Video. Pioneer introduced the concept for the DigitaLibrary, the first product in its line of Digital Network Entertainment devices, at the 2002 Consumer Electronics Show in Las Vegas. The DigitaLibrary allows users to manage and distribute multi-media content including music, video, photos and Internet content, wirelessly or through wired connections throughout the home.
